#e468df Color Information

In a RGB color space, hex #e468df is composed of 89.4% red, 40.8% green and 87.5% blue. Whereas in a CMYK color space, it is composed of 0% cyan, 54.4% magenta, 2.2% yellow and 10.6% black. It has a hue angle of 302.4 degrees, a saturation of 69.7% and a lightness of 65.1%. #e468df color hex could be obtained by blending #ffd0ff with #c900bf. Closest websafe color is: #cc66cc.

Shades and Tints of #e468df

A shade is achieved by adding black to any pure hue, while a tint is created by mixing white to any pure color. In this example, #0f030f is the darkest color, while #fffeff is the lightest one.

Tones of #e468df

A tone is produced by adding gray to any pure hue. In this case, #a6a6a6 is the less saturated color, while #f953f2 is the most saturated one.
